Trade lane
Norway to Bangkok
Oslo (OSL) → Bangkok (BKK)
An established consumption market rather than a new one. The competition is other suppliers, not the category.
Thailand already eats Norwegian salmon in volume, through sushi counters, hotel kitchens, tourism and modern retail. That makes it easier to sell into than a market that has to be built, and harder to win, because the buyer has a current supplier and a reference price. What decides the account here is not the first offer but the twentieth: whether the size distribution held, whether the colour and fat content were consistent week to week, and whether the delivery arrived on the day it was promised during high season.
How the goods move
Airfreight, direct or one transit
2–3 days door to door
Weekly fixed schedules matter more than the fastest single routing.
Reefer container via Suez
30–40 days port to port
For frozen portions and pelagics into processing and retail.
Typical door-to-door transit as quoted by forwarders, counted from collection at the plant to delivery at the buyer’s address, including export handling and import clearance under normal conditions. Customs holds, inspection sampling and missed connections are not included. Last reviewed 15 September 2026.
Documents this destination requires
- Health certificate issued by Mattilsynet per consignment
- Import licence held by the buyer before arrival
- Certificate of origin
- Catch certificate for wild-caught consignments
Who checks it on arrival
Department of Fisheries and the Thai Food and Drug Administration. The import licence sits with the buyer, and a buyer without one is not a smaller order — it is a different conversation, which we would rather have before the offer than after.
What stops a first shipment here
Consistency is the account, not the price. A supplier who delivers one excellent week and two uneven ones has lost a programme that a steadier supplier at a higher price would have kept.
- Packing
- 20 kg EPS with ice for fresh HOG destined for local filleting. Retail-ready cartons where the product goes straight to shelf.

- Regional context
- Fast-growing modern retail and a large reprocessing base. Halal certification and cold-chain integrity are the two gates.

Atlantic salmon
Salmo salar
Norway’s largest seafood export. Continuous harvest, predictable size distribution, and airfreight to the main Asian and Gulf markets in one to three days.

Fjord trout
Oncorhynchus mykiss
Deeper colour and firmer texture than salmon, in far smaller volume. A premium position where supply is the constraint, not demand.

Atlantic mackerel
Scomber scombrus
The autumn fishery delivers the highest fat content of the year. Graded strictly by weight for the Japanese and Korean trade.

Greenland halibut
Reinhardtius hippoglossoides
High-fat, deep-water flatfish with a tightly regulated fishery. Almost entirely frozen at sea and sold on size grade.
